Transaction 4edfb7664dd3ca574e63a46783cb4b926156627cbd27f16efffba4634d27c489

7 Input
1 Outputs
  • 4edfb7664dd3ca574e63a46783cb4b926156627cbd27f16efffba4634d27c489:0
  • value  152876
    address  bc1qdh353d4muruc8jryt2f86lhrguss7ejrhwm93w